Converting Presentations
If you want to upload a presentation or document that is not
saved as a standard image file, you can make a “screen
capture” of your computer desktop with the file open. This
lets you turn any document or presentation into a series of
image files that you can convert and upload to your camera’s
memory card.
NOTE
If you want to upload a PowerPoint presentation, you don’t need
to use this conversion procedure. You can save the slides as JPG
files in PowerPoint, and then upload them into the camera.
Choose
Save As
from the PowerPoint File menu and choose
JPEG File Interchange Format
as the file type.
Windows users can make screen captures from within the
EPSON Photo File Uploader3 utility; Macintosh users need
to use the standard Macintosh screen capture function.
